Redis एक इन-मेमोरी डाटाबेस प्रणाली हो, र Redis तपाइँको डाटा को सुरक्षा सुनिश्चित गर्न को लागी सुरक्षा महत्वपूर्ण छ। तल केही सुरक्षा उपायहरू र सुरक्षित गर्नका लागि उत्तम अभ्यासहरू छन् Redis:
Redis पासवर्ड सेट अप गर्नुहोस्
कन्फिगरेसन फाइलमा Redis कन्फिगर गरेर पासवर्ड सेट गर्नुहोस् । requirepass
यसले सुनिश्चित गर्दछ कि सही पासवर्ड भएका प्रयोगकर्ताहरूले मात्र पहुँच गर्न र Redis आदेशहरू कार्यान्वयन गर्न सक्छन्।
IP बाइन्डिङ कन्फिगर गर्नुहोस्
कन्फिगरेसन फाइलमा, सुन्ने bind
IP ठेगाना निर्दिष्ट गर्न प्रयोग गर्नुहोस्। यदि आवश्यक छैन भने, अनावश्यक बाह्य जडानहरूबाट बच्न सुन्न अनुमति दिइएको Redis IP ठेगाना स्पष्ट रूपमा बताउनुहोस् । Redis
Redis ACL लागू गर्नुहोस्(Access Control List)
संस्करण 6.0 पछि Redis, Redis पहुँच अनुमतिहरू व्यवस्थापन गर्न पहुँच नियन्त्रण सूची(ACL) समर्थन गर्दछ। ACL कन्फिगर गर्नाले तपाईंलाई प्रयोगकर्ताहरूको लागि विस्तृत पहुँच अधिकारहरू प्रदान गर्न अनुमति दिन्छ, आक्रमणहरूको जोखिम कम गर्दै।
यातायात र जडानहरू सीमित गर्नुहोस्
Redis कन्फिगर गरेर maxclients
र एक साथ जडान र क्वेरी ट्राफिकको संख्या सीमित गर्नुहोस् maxmemory
।
खतरनाक आदेशहरू असक्षम गर्नुहोस्
Redis प्रणालीको लागि जोखिमपूर्ण हुन सक्ने केही आदेशहरू प्रदान गर्दछ, जस्तै FLUSHALL
वा CONFIG
। यदि आवश्यक छैन भने यी आदेशहरू असक्षम गर्नुहोस् वा खतरनाक आदेशहरूमा पहुँच नियन्त्रण गर्न ACL प्रयोग गर्ने विचार गर्नुहोस्।
Redis अद्यावधिक राख्नुहोस्
Redis तपाईंले बग समाधानहरू र नवीनतम सुरक्षा अद्यावधिकहरू प्राप्त गर्न को नवीनतम उपलब्ध संस्करण प्रयोग गरिरहनुभएको सुनिश्चित गर्नुहोस् ।
अनुगमन र Log प्रणाली
Redis अनाधिकृत गतिविधिहरू पत्ता लगाउन नियमित रूपमा निगरानी गर्नुहोस् र महत्त्वपूर्ण घटनाहरू रेकर्ड गर्न लगहरू प्रबन्ध गर्नुहोस्।
यी सुरक्षा उपायहरू र उत्तम अभ्यासहरू लागू गरेर, तपाईंले Redis सुरक्षा खतराहरूबाट आफ्नो डेटाको सुरक्षा र सुरक्षालाई सुदृढ गर्न सक्नुहुन्छ।